27/* If the kernel parameter wdt_enable=1, the watchdog will be enabled at boot.
28 * Also, the wdt_period sets the watchdog timer period timeout.
29 * For E500 cpus the wdt_period sets which bit changing from 0->1 will
30 * trigger a watchog timeout. This watchdog timeout will occur 3 times, the
31 * first time nothing will happen, the second time a watchdog exception will
32 * occur, and the final time the board will reset.
33 */
